Zooming in on trim tag. Date code is 09 A. VIN 9N679---. CRG general info, end of month reports, states the end of August 69 was VIN 9N678253. The numbers appear to be from same time period. If the Muncie speedo cable piercing is from factory, that would indicate factory SS with manual transmission.
